Skip to main content

Vad är programredaktör?

Programvara är datorlogiken som avgör hur en programvaruapplikation kommer att fungera.Denna logik är skriven på ett kodande språk och typiskt skrivs in i en datorordprocessor.Denna ordprocessor innehåller en programredigerare, som är en enhet som validerar specifikt språkformat och regler.Detta verktyg ansvarar för både presentations- och valideringskraven för ett programmeringsspråk.

Begreppet programredaktörer har funnits sedan datorns början.Den första redigeraren skapade manuella stanskort, som var de tidiga versionerna av datorprogram.Redigerarens roll är att tillåta input från en datorkonsol i ett programvarudatorprogram.

Många mjukvaruutvecklare använder en plantextredigerare som en formell programredigerare.Denna typ av redigerare är fritt tillgänglig och gör skapandet av programvarukod mer läsbar.Avancerade redaktörer tillhandahåller en formatfunktion, som automatiskt inger funktioner och programvarukod baserat på fördefinierade formateringsregler.

Färgkodning är en annan funktion i en programredigerare.Färgerna på texten kan konfigureras baserat på specialtyper, värden, funktioner och kommandon.En formatfärgkodad redigerare är lättare att läsa och förstå av utvecklarna.

Kodgranskning är en process där ett oberoende team granskar programvarukoden för en ansökan om efterlevnadsregler.En programredaktör kan användas under kodgranskningsprocessen för att snabbt avgöra om koden uppfyller standarderna för en organisation.Denna redaktör kommer att skriva ut koden baserad på specifikationerna som definieras av organisationen.

Programredaktörer används också som ett produktivitetsförbättringsverktyg.Många redaktörer inkluderar förkannade funktioner som tillåter införandet av kodningsblock.Genom att ha dessa funktioner kan flera kodrader läggas till ett program med klick på en knapp.

Det finns många gratis programredaktörer tillgängliga idag.De stöder flera programmeringsspråk och kan laddas ner från Internet.Open Source -programredaktörer tillhandahåller vanligtvis en tillräcklig textredigeringsförmåga utan extra kostnader för en fullblåst integrerad utvecklingsmiljö (IDS) -verktyg.

Vissa programmeringsspråk stöder inline -sammanställningsprocesser.Detta gör att programmen snabbt kan kompilera när koden skrivs in på en programredigeringsskärm.Ett exempel på detta är en kommandoradterminal på en mainframe -dator.Varje kommando skrivs in i programredigeraren för mainframe.

Programredigeraren ansvarar också för att säkerställa och validera korrekt kodningssyntax.Varje datorspråk har specifika regler för hur kod ska formateras inklusive komma, semikoloner och avstånd.Programredigeraren tillhandahåller denna validering.